Freigeben über


Angeben der zu synchronisierenden Arbeitsaufgabentypen

Für die Synchronisierung von Daten zwischen einem Enterprise-Projektplan und einem Teamprojekt müssen Sie die Typen von Arbeitsaufgaben angeben, die in die Synchronisierung einbezogen werden sollen. Sie können die Typen definieren, wenn Sie einem Teamprojekt einen Projektplan zuordnen, und Sie können später Typen hinzufügen oder entfernen.

Hinweis

Alle für ein Teamprojekt zugeordneten Typen von Arbeitsaufgaben können in die Datensynchronisierung mit allen Enterprise-Projektplänen einbezogen werden, die derzeit diesem Teamprojekt zugeordnet sind oder die Sie möglicherweise später zuordnen.

Bevor Sie die Typen von Arbeitsaufgaben verwalten können, die in die Synchronisierung einbezogen werden, müssen Sie die Integration von Visual Studio Team Foundation Server und Microsoft Project Server konfiguriert haben, und Sie müssen dem Teamprojekt einen Enterprise-Projektplan zugeordnet haben. Weitere Informationen finden Sie unter Konfigurieren der TFS-Project Server-Integration.

Voraussetzungen

Zum Durchführen dieser Verfahren muss die Berechtigung Project Server-Integration verwalten für eine Teamprojektsammlung auf Zulassen festgelegt sein. Außerdem müssen dem Dienstkonto für Team Foundation Server die erforderlichen Berechtigungen für die Interaktion mit den Instanzen von PWA gewährt werden, die in die Datensynchronisierung einbezogen werden. Weitere Informationen finden Sie unter Zuweisen von Berechtigungen zum Unterstützen der TFS-Project Server-Integration.

Aufführen der Typen von Arbeitsaufgaben, die für die Einbeziehung in die Datensynchronisierung konfiguriert sind

Mit dem folgenden Befehl können Sie bestimmen, welche Typen für ein Teamprojekt bereits zugeordnet und zur Verwendung mit einem Enterprise-Projektplan verfügbar sind.

So listen Sie Typen von Arbeitsaufgaben auf, die für ein Teamprojekt zugeordnet sind

  1. Um das TfsAdmin-Befehlszeilentool auszuführen, öffnen Sie ein Eingabeaufforderungsfenster, wo entweder Visual Studio oder Team Explorer installiert ist, und geben Sie Folgendes ein:

    cd %programfiles(x86)%\Microsoft Visual Studio 12.0\Common7\IDE
    

    Ersetzen Sie bei einer 32-Bit-Windows-Edition %programfiles(x86)% durch %programfiles%.

  2. Geben Sie den folgenden Befehl ein, und drücken Sie dann die EINGABETASTE.

    TfsAdmin ProjectServer /GetMappedWorkItemTypes /collection:tpcUrl /teamProject: TeamProjectName
    

    Ersetzen Sie tpcUrl durch die URL der Projektauflistung und TeamProjectName durch den Namen des Teamprojekts.

    Die folgende Meldung wird angezeigt:

    The following types of work items are configured for synchronization:

    List of Work Item Types

Angeben der Typen von Arbeitsaufgaben, die in die Datensynchronisierung einbezogen werden können

Sie können einen oder mehrere Typen von Arbeitsaufgaben für ein Teamprojekt konfigurieren, die in die Datensynchronisierung mit Aufgaben in Projektplänen einbezogen werden sollen. Die Projektpläne sind möglicherweise gegenwärtig dem Teamprojekt zugeordnet, oder Sie können sie später für die Synchronisierung von Daten mit dem Teamprojekt konfigurieren.

So ordnen Sie Typen von Arbeitsaufgaben für ein Teamprojekt zu

  • Geben Sie an einer Eingabeaufforderung den folgenden Befehl ein, und drücken Sie die EINGABETASTE.

    TfsAdmin ProjectServer /MapWorkItemTypes /collection:tpcUrl /teamProject:TeamProjectName /workItemTypes:ListOfWorkItemTypes
    

    Ersetzen Sie tpcUrl durch die URL der Teamprojektauflistung und TeamProjectName durch den Namen des Teamprojekts. Ersetzen Sie ListOfWorkItemTypes durch die Namen der Typen von Arbeitsaufgaben, die in die Datensynchronisierung einbezogen werden sollen. Sie können z. B. die folgenden Typen von Arbeitsaufgaben angeben, um einen agilen Prozess als "User Story,Task" oder als “User Story”,Task zu unterstützen. Fügen Sie nach dem Komma kein Leerzeichen ein.

    Sie können das optionale /skipUIChanges-Flag angeben, um festzulegen, dass an der Registerkarte Project Server für die Arbeitsaufgabenformulare der von Ihnen angegebenen Typen keine Änderungen vorgenommen werden sollen.

    Wichtig

    Sie sollten das /skipUIChanges-Flag nur einschließen, wenn durch das System versucht wurde, die Registerkarte Project Server hinzuzufügen, und eine Fehlermeldung angezeigt wurde.Wenn diese Meldung angezeigt wird, müssen Sie der Definition des Arbeitsaufgabentyps die Registerkarte Project Server manuell hinzufügen.Weitere Informationen finden Sie unter Zu TFS hinzugefügte Project Server-Felder für die Unterstützung der Datensynchronisierung.

    Die folgenden Meldungen werden angezeigt:

    Configuring synchronization for the following work item types for team project TeamProjectName: List of Work Item Types.

    You have successfully configured the following work item types for team project TeamProjectName: List of Work Item Types.

Wenn Sie einen Typ hinzugefügt und das /skipUIChanges-Flag nicht angegeben haben, können Sie überprüfen, ob der Typ geändert wurde, indem Sie das Teamprojekt in Team Explorer aktualisieren und dann eine Arbeitsaufgabe des Typs öffnen, den Sie hinzugefügt haben. Im Arbeitsaufgabenformular sollte die Registerkarte Project Server angezeigt werden.

Entfernen eines Arbeitsaufgabentyps aus der Einbeziehung in die Datensynchronisierung

Bevor Sie einen Typ von Arbeitsaufgabe aus der Einbeziehung in die Datensynchronisierung entfernen können, müssen Sie die Links entfernen, die die Arbeitsaufgaben dieses Typs an Aufgaben binden, die in einem Enterprise-Projektplan definiert sind. Alternativ können Sie das /force-Flag verwenden, um das Entfernen dieser Links zu erzwingen, und dann den Typ entfernen.

Zu heben Sie die Zuordnung eines Arbeitsaufgabentyps zu einem Teamprojekt auf

  • Geben Sie an einer Eingabeaufforderung den folgenden Befehl ein, und drücken Sie die EINGABETASTE.

    TfsAdmin ProjectServer /UnmapWorkItemTypes /collection:tpcUrl /teamProject:TeamProjectName /workItemTypes:ListOfWorkItemTypes
    

    Ersetzen Sie tpcUrl durch die URL der Teamprojektauflistung, TeamProjectName durch den Namen des Teamprojekts und ListOfWorkItemTypes durch die Namen der Arbeitsaufgabentypen, deren Zuordnung aufgehoben werden soll.

    Sie können das optionale /force-Flag angeben, um Links zu entfernen, die Arbeitsaufgaben an Projektaufgaben binden. Mit dieser Option können Sie Typen von Arbeitsaufgaben aus der Einbeziehung in die Datensynchronisierung entfernen, selbst wenn Arbeitsaufgaben dieses Typs derzeit synchronisiert sind.

    Die folgenden Meldungen werden angezeigt:

    Removing the following work item types from participating in synchronization of data for team project TeamProjectName : List of Work Item Types**.**

    The following work item types have been successfully removed from participating in synchronization for team project TeamProjectName**:** List of Work Item Types**.**

    Sie können überprüfen, ob der Typ entfernt wurde, indem Sie das Teamprojekt in Team Explorer aktualisieren und dann eine Arbeitsaufgabe des Typs öffnen, den Sie entfernt haben. Die Registerkarte Project Server sollte aus dem Arbeitsaufgabenformular entfernt worden sein.

Siehe auch

Aufgaben

Konfigurieren der TFS-Project Server-Integration

Referenz

Definieren der für die Synchronisierung verfügbaren Arbeitsaufgabentypen

Verwalten von Zuordnungen zwischen Enterprise-Projekten und Teamprojekten

Konzepte

Verwalten der Integration von Team Foundation Server und Project Server